Test Frequency Selection of Analog Circuit Based on Discrete Particle Swarm Algorithm
A method of optimal test frequency selection for analog circuit fault diagnosis is proposed.The method simulates the circuit faulty states only in the bands with highest fault sensitivity and that reduces part of simulation cost.Test frequency selection is considered as a multi-objective optimization problem,discrete particle swarm algorithm is used as a new approach to get optimal test frequency sets.An example shows that the proposed method is effective in (ency) selection and works more efficiently compared with (o) algorithm.
